    Hy thanks for this video. What I still try to figure out is the meaning of the different colours which are shown on the map of your tracked run. When is it green, yellow and red?

    • @jaymesrogers
      @jaymesrogers  4 роки тому +1

      Hey Michael. The different colors represent your pace during that run. Green means average or good. Yellow meant you went slower during that section and red meant you went the slowest during that section. I’ll see red a lot when I had to stop at stoplights or slowed down to a walk.

    Can I set a distance on the app and it stops when I reach that distance. For instance I want to run a virtual 5k and I want the app to stop once I reach the required distance. I dont want to keep looking at my watch to see if I am close or not.

    • @jaymesrogers
      @jaymesrogers  3 роки тому

      You sure can. When you are on the main screen to start the run, right underneath the start button it says “set a goal” which will allow you to pick a set distance or time frame. The app will then tell you congratulations once you hit your goal as long as you have the audio feedback turned on which can be found in the settings.
